Navios Maritime Partners (NYSE:NMM) Insider Angeliki Frangou Purchases 1,173 Shares

Key Points

  • Angeliki Frangou bought 1,173 shares of Navios Maritime Partners on April 7 at $70.09 (total $82,216) as part of a series of recent purchases executed under a Rule 10b5-1 plan, bringing her direct holdings to 4,691,150 shares valued at about $328.8 million.
  • Navios reported a strong quarterly beat (EPS $3.40 vs. $2.41 consensus; revenue $365.6M vs. $316.0M), the stock is trading near its 12‑month high (~$72) with a market cap of ~$2.07B and a P/E of 7.5, and analysts have recently upgraded the shares to Buy/Strong‑Buy.

Navios Maritime Partners LP (NYSE:NMM - Get Free Report) insider Angeliki Frangou bought 1,173 shares of the business's stock in a transaction that occurred on Tuesday, April 7th. The stock was purchased at an average price of $70.09 per share, with a total value of $82,215.57. Following the completion of the purchase, the insider directly owned 4,691,150 shares in the company, valued at $328,802,703.50. The trade was a 0.03% increase in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the SEC, which is accessible through this hyperlink. The transaction was executed under a pre-arranged Rule 10b5-1 trading plan.

Navios Maritime Partners (NYSE:NMM -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, February 19th. The shipping company reported $3.40 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.41 by $0.99. The firm had revenue of $365.55 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$316.00 million. Navios Maritime Partners had a net margin of 21.23% and a return on equity of 9.17%. The business's revenue for the quarter was up 10.0%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the business posted $2.61 earnings per share. As a group, analysts predict that Navios Maritime Partners LP will post 12.64 earnings per share for the current year.

Navios Maritime Partners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

Navios Maritime Partners L.P. (NYSE: NMM) is a dry bulk shipping company that owns and operates a fleet of Capesize, Panamax and Supramax vessels. The partnership charters its vessels under medium- and long-term contracts to a diverse group of charterers, providing seaborne transportation for major bulk cargoes such as iron ore, coal, grain and fertilizers. Through this asset-light model, Navios Maritime Partners seeks to generate stable cash flows while retaining flexibility to capitalize on market opportunities.

Formed in November 2007 and sponsored by Navios Maritime Holdings Inc, the partnership leverages the operating platform and commercial management capabilities of the Navios group.
